Social Work is the Art of Listening and the Science of Hope

The advanced generalist Master of Social Work program at the University of North Dakota has been fully accredited by the Council on Social Work Education since 1998.

In 2005, the UND Department of Social Work, a long-time pioneer in delivering social work education to distance students throughout the state, launched an innovative distance program using videoconferencing technology to better serve the state, region, and practitioners serving rural and highly vulnerable populations.

This award-winning program at UND was the first in the nation to launch MSW foundation education using technology, and it has served as a model for others.
